× The federal government has shut down due to the failures of the President and Congress to continue government funding. Millions of Californians receiving benefits from state programs may be impacted. For now, California’s Special Supplemental Nutrition Program for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) will continue to provide services and enroll eligible families as long as funding is available. No new federal funding to California WIC will be provided until the President and Congress take action. Families should continue to use their WIC benefits and attend their WIC appointments. This information is subject to change, so please monitor the California WIC website for updates.

SUBJECT:
California Department of Public Health (CDPH) Centralized Applications Unit (CAU) Internal Operational Relocation



​All Facilities Letter (AFL) Summary

The purpose of this AFL is to notify providers of a brief interruption of CAU services on Friday, February 26, 2016 and Monday, February 29, 2016 due to an internal relocation. Full business operations will resume Tuesday, March 1, 2016. Phone and postal services will not be affected.

​CDPH’s CAU was established to centralize the processing of facility applications for state licensure and federal certification. CAU ensures the standardization of the facility licensure application process and the consistent review of these applications.

To better serve its customers, CAU is increasing its staffing. As a result, CAU is relocating its operations to a new internal space, which will accommodate current and future growth. The CAU will be non-operational on Friday, February 26, 2016 and Monday, February 29, 2016 with full operations resuming Tuesday, March 1, 2016.

During this time, you may leave a voicemail by calling 916-552-8632. Staff will respond to all messages when operations resume.
